In this video, Brian Parker breaks down how the Trump administration unexpectedly supports the CFPB in enforcing a $24 million consent order against Portfolio Recovery Associates, exposing their tactics, the “finfluencer” argument, and how you can use this order to fight back in your own debt collection case.
